Church
The Church of St. Eustache, Paris, is a church in the of . The present building was built between 1532 and 1633. Situated near the site of Paris' medieval marketplace and rue Montorgueil, exemplifies a mixture of multiple architectural styles: its structure is Flamboyant Gothic while its interior decoration and other details are Renaissance and classical. is situated 240 metres southwest of Stohrer.

Quarter
Les Halles was 's central fresh food market. It last operated on 12 January 1973 and was replaced by an underground shopping centre and a park. The unpopular modernist development was demolished yet again in 2010, and replaced by the Westfield Forum des Halles, a modern built largely underground and topped by an undulating 2.5 hectare canopy.
